RRTD 1 FUNCTION: This setting enables and disables the remote RTD. If set to "Disabled", no actual value is created
for the remote RTD.
RRTD 1 ID: This setting is used to assign alphanumeric ID is assigned to the remote RTD. This ID will be included in
the remote RTD actual values. It is also used to reference the remote RTD input to features using the remote RTD.
RRTD 1 TYPE: This setting specifies the remote RTD type. Four different RTD types are available: 100 Ω Nickel, 10 Ω
Copper, 100 Ω Platinum, and 120 Ω Nickel.
The RRTD converts resistance to temperature as per the values in the following table. The T60 reads the RTD temper-
atures from the RRTD once every five seconds and applies protection accordingly. The RRTDs can be used to provide
RTD bias in the existing thermal model.

An RRTD open condition is detected when actual RRTD resistance is greater than 1000 ohms and RRTD open is dis-
played as "250°C" in the T60.
